Russia's drone and missile strikes on Ukraine's Lviv region triggered NATO alerts and power outages, injuring 10 and killing one.
Russia launched a wave of drone and missile attacks on Ukraine, focusing on the Lviv region near the Polish border, prompting Poland to scramble aircraft and activate its highest air defense readiness.
NATO allies, including Lithuania, raised alerts, with Vilnius airport briefly closed over suspected balloons.
Ukraine reported widespread power outages, damaged infrastructure, and casualties, including one killed and nine injured in Zaporizhzhia.
The Zaporizhzhia Nuclear Power Plant remains without external electricity since September 23.
No statement was issued by Russia, as both sides continue targeting critical infrastructure in ongoing aerial assaults.
